首页 > 其他分享 >数据结构线性表(二)

数据结构线性表(二)

时间:2024-12-15 14:27:03浏览次数:9  
标签:顺序 线性表 复杂度 元素 链表 查找 数据结构 节点

文章目录

https://i-blog.csdnimg.cn/blog_migrate/58966ddd9b29aabe8841f5ec34f0d31c.gif

标签:顺序,线性表,复杂度,元素,链表,查找,数据结构,节点
From: https://blog.csdn.net/Jerry_BLOG/article/details/144485973

相关文章

  • 数据结构课程设计--完全覆盖问题
    1.问题分析问题背景:将一个m×nm\timesn的棋盘用2×12\times1或1×21\times2的骨牌完全覆盖,求所有不同的覆盖方案。骨牌不能重叠放置,也不能超出棋盘边界。关键约束:骨牌只能横着或竖着放置。每次放置一个骨牌,棋盘的剩余空间必须满足覆盖条件(不能留下无法用骨牌覆......
  • 数据结构程序设计实验三
    1//[问题描述]每个员工的信息包括:编号、姓名、性别、出生年月、学历、职务、电话、住址等。2//系统能够完成员工信息的查询、更新、插入、删除、排序等功能。3//[基本要求](1)ok排序:按不同关键字,对所有员工的信息进行排序。(2)ok查询:按特定条件查找员工。4//(3)ok......
  • 数据结构程序设计实验二
    1//二叉树的建立与遍历2//[问题描述]建立一棵二叉树,并对其进行遍历(先序、中序、后序),打印输出遍历结果。3//[基本要求]从键盘接受输入(先序),以二叉链表作为存储结构,建立二叉树(以先序来建立)4//,并采用递归算法对其进行遍历(先序、中序、后序),将遍历结果打印输出。5......
  • 数据结构程序设计实验一
    1//设置一个栈,每读入一个括号,若是左括号,则作为一个新的更急迫的期待压入栈中;2//若是右括号,并且与当前栈顶的左括号相匹配,则将当前栈顶的左括号退出,继续读下一个括号,3//如果读入的右括号与当前栈顶的左括号不匹配,则属于不合法的情况。4//在初始和结束时,栈应该是空......
  • 数据结构:Win32 API详解
    目录一.Win32API的介绍二.控制台程序(Console)与COORD1..控制台程序(Console):2.控制台窗口坐标COORD:3.GetStdHandle函数:(1)语法:(2)参数:4.GetConsoleCursorInfo函数:(1)语法:(2)参数:(3)CONSOLE_CURSOR_INFO结构体:5.SetConsoleCursorInfo函数:实例:6.SetConsoleCursorPosition......
  • 数据结构——图论基础
    文章目录1.图的基本概念1.1图的定义1.2图的基本术语2.图的存储结构与基本运算算法2.1邻接矩阵2.2邻接表2.3十字链表3.图的遍历3.1深度优先遍历(DFS)3.2广度优先遍历(DFS)4.生成树与最小生成树4.1生成树的概念4.2非连通图与生成树5.最短路径5.1Dijkstra算法5.2Floyd-......
  • 数据结构与算法Python版 栈的应用
    文章目录一、栈的应用-十进制转换二、栈的应用-表达式转换三种表达式中缀表达式转后缀表达式三、栈的应用-后缀表达式求值一、栈的应用-十进制转换十进制转换为二进制所谓的“进制”,就是用多少个字符来表示整数,十进制是0~9这十个数字字符,二进制是0、1两个字符十进......
  • 【数据结构与算法】Java描述:学数据结构与算法你需要预备的知识点!!!
    这篇文章主要介绍什么是数据结构,算法的时间复杂度,空间复杂度计算,包装类的装箱拆箱,泛型语法,以及擦除机制。目录一、什么是数据结构二、时间复杂度,空间复杂度2.1 时间复杂度,空间复杂度是什么?2.1.2时间复杂度的计算(大O渐进表示法)2.1.3空间复杂度的计算(大O渐进表示法)......
  • 专题六:数据结构与算法基础
    数组与矩阵数组(按行存储、按列存储)数组类型存储地址计算一维数组a[n]a的存储地址为:a+i*len二维数组a[m][n]a[i][j]的存储地址(按行存储)为:a+(i*n+j)*len*a[i][j]的存储地址(按列存储)为:a+(j*m+i)len:::color1已知5行5列的二维数组a中的各元素占两个字节,求元素......
  • 数据结构线性表
    文章目录线性表单链表双链表循环列表......